anyone has any had any experience with these brakes. I put them on yesterday with new drill slotted rotors and im getting alot of squeaking. I drove 50 miles so far so i think they should be wore in.
I have never used them, but from what I have use in the past, its the metallic brake pads that do a lot of the squeaking. I'm not sure what the EBC red brake pads are made of.
I have the EBC yellow stuff. Really like them, but you will get some occasional noise. Very streetable. The yellow stuff is actually a harder compound than the red stuff, unless I'm mistaken. I would have thought the order from softest to hardest would have been green->yellow-> red. I think there is one other colour out there. Blue maybe?
I did a series of low speed stops when I first got them and then medium speed stops after 200 or so miles. Squeaks stopped after that. No hard stopping for atleast 1K. Just be easy on them and bed them in some before you go DD the car.

Did you re-use the stock shims from the backof the stock pads? Also did you use copper anti-sieze the back of the new brake pads? The break in instructions come with the EBC red stuff pads BTW. The pads also have a break in compound on them also...

I used Green stuff before on another car and EBC will squeak for about thousand miles before the wear in coating comes off. My opinion of EBC is not great. I think they dust way too much, take for ever to set in, and wear out too quick for the street.
